/* antic-didone-regular - latin */
@font-face {
  font-display: swap; /* Check https://developer.mozilla.org/en-US/docs/Web/CSS/@font-face/font-display for other options. */
  font-family: 'Antic Didone';
  font-style: normal;
  font-weight: 400;
  src: url('fonts/antic-didone-v16-latin-regular.woff2') format('woff2'); /* Chrome 36+, Opera 23+, Firefox 39+, Safari 12+, iOS 10+ */
}

.body{
    background-color:#ffecf1;
}

.head{
    color:#9E122C
}

h1{
  font-size: 60px;
    font-family:'Antic Didone';
    text-align:right;
  }

   



.navigation {
 
    display: flex;
 
    background-color: #eb7b97
 
  }
 
   
 
  .navigation li {
 
    list-style-type: none;
 
  }
 
   
 
  .navigation a {
 
    padding: 3em;
 
    display:inline-block;
 
    color:#881b33;
    
    text-decoration:none;
    font-family:'Antic Didone';
 
  }
 
   
 
  .navigation a:hover, #akt_tab {
 
    background-color: #9E122C;
    color: #eb95ab
 
  }

  header {
    background-color: #9E122C;
  }
 


  .Bild_Tulpe {
    width: 100%;
    height: 100%;
    object-fit: cover; /* Skaliert das Bild passend, ohne Verzerrung */
    display: block;
  }











  .grid-container{
    display:grid;
    grid-template-rows: 1fr 1fr 1fr 1fr 1fr 1fr 1fr 1fr;
    grid-template-columns: 1fr 1fr 1fr 1fr 1fr 1fr 1fr;
    gap: 10px;
    padding: 0;
      margin:0;
  }
  
  .item{
    background-color: #ffc3d2;
     
    }
  
    .item-1{
      grid-row:1/8;
      grid-column:1/2;
    }
  
    .item-2{
      grid-row:1/3;
      grid-column:2/4;
    
    }
  
    .item-3{
      grid-row:1/3;
      grid-column:4/8;
    }
  
    .item-4{
      grid-row:3/8;
      grid-column:2/8;
    }
  

  footer{
    background-color: #ddb8be;
  }

 